Tafsir for verse: 22:7
وَأَنَّ ٱلسَّاعَةَ ءَاتِيَةٞ لَّا رَيۡبَ فِيهَا وَأَنَّ ٱللَّهَ يَبۡعَثُ مَن فِي ٱلۡقُبُورِ ٧ ﴿7
7and that the Hour (of Doom) has to come, in which there is no doubt, and that Allah will raise again all those in the graves.

Commentary

And that the Hour, from which warning has been given, is the time of gathering all creatures. It is certainly coming, there is no doubt in it, by one of the ways that indicates it, which cannot be denied by the words of one whose saying cannot be rejected. He is Wise, so He does not break His promise, and it is not permissible in any way that He leaves His servants without accounting. And that Allah, due to His majesty and judgment, will resurrect those in the graves for His presence and to separate between them in all that they have differed in, for that is from the justice that He has commanded. Through it, many of His attributes glorified and exalted is He will manifest completely. The essence is that He glorified and exalted is He has said what has preceded and has done what He mentioned regarding the creation of man and plants in these stages to be known that He is capable of these matters and of everything.
